CVE-2016-7045
Published: 21 September 2016
The format_send_to_gui function in the format parsing code in Irssi before 0.8.20 all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service (heap corruption and crash) via vectors involving the length of a string.
From the Ubuntu Security Team
Gabriel Campana and Adrien Guinet discovered that a buffer overflow existed in the format parsing code in Irssi. A remote attacker could use this to cause a denial of service (application crash).
